@import url(https://fonts.googleapis.com/css2?family=Didact+Gothic&display=swap);@import url(https://fonts.googleapis.com/css2?family=Gochi+Hand&display=swap);@import url(https://fonts.googleapis.com/css2?family=Just+Another+Hand&display=swap);@import url(https://fonts.googleapis.com/css2?family=Lora&display=swap);body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;margin:0}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}.App{text-align:center}.App-logo{height:40vmin;pointer-events:none}@media (prefers-reduced-motion:no-preference){.App-logo{-webkit-animation:App-logo-spin 20s linear infinite;animation:App-logo-spin 20s linear infinite}}.App-header{align-items:center;background-color:#282c34;color:#fff;display:flex;flex-direction:column;font-size:calc(10px + 2vmin);justify-content:center;min-height:100vh}.App-link{color:#61dafb}@-webkit-keyframes App-logo-spin{0%{-webkit-transform:rotate(0deg);transform:rotate(0deg)}to{-webkit-transform:rotate(1turn);transform:rotate(1turn)}}@keyframes App-logo-spin{0%{-webkit-transform:rotate(0deg);transform:rotate(0deg)}to{-webkit-transform:rotate(1turn);transform:rotate(1turn)}}html{overflow:hidden}body,html{height:100%;margin:0;padding:0}#root,.App{height:100%;margin:0;min-height:100%}*{box-sizing:border-box}.main{background:#f3f3f3;height:100%;overflow:hidden;padding-bottom:70px;padding-top:50px}.main::-webkit-scrollbar-track{background-color:#f5f5f5;border-radius:10px;box-shadow:inset 0 0 6px rgba(0,0,0,.3);margin-bottom:44px;margin-top:10px}.main::-webkit-scrollbar{background-color:#f5f5f5;width:12px}.main::-webkit-scrollbar-thumb{background-color:#283747;border-radius:10px;box-shadow:inset 0 0 6px rgba(0,0,0,.3)}.main h1{font-size:24px}.main h1,.main h2{color:#3c1874;font-family:Didact Gothic,sans-serif;letter-spacing:.03em;line-height:1.1;text-transform:none}.main h2{font-size:22px}.main li,.main p{color:#3c1874;font-family:Didact Gothic,sans-serif;font-size:16px;letter-spacing:0;line-height:1.2;text-transform:none}.main ul{list-style:none;margin:auto;padding:0;text-align:left;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}.main ul li:before{color:#932432;content:"•";display:inline-block;font-weight:700;margin-left:-1em;vertical-align:text-top;width:1em}.main .form-group{margin-top:15px}.main label{font-weight:400;text-align:left}.main input:not([type=submit]),.main label,.main textarea{color:#3c1874;display:block;font-family:Didact Gothic,sans-serif;font-size:16px;letter-spacing:0;line-height:1.2;text-transform:none}.main input:not([type=submit]),.main textarea{border:1px solid #3c1874;margin-top:5px;padding:5px;width:100%}.main button,.main input[type=submit]{background:#3c1874;border:none;color:#f3f3f3;cursor:pointer;display:block;font-family:Didact Gothic,sans-serif;font-size:16px;letter-spacing:0;line-height:1.2;margin-top:15px;padding:5px 10px;text-align:left;text-align:center;text-transform:none}.main button:hover,.main input[type=submit]:hover{background:#932432}.main-inner{margin:auto;max-width:1080px;padding:0 10px}.footer{background:#f3f3f3;bottom:0;padding:10px;position:-webkit-sticky;position:sticky;width:100%;z-index:5}.footer a{margin-left:10px;margin-right:10px}.footer a svg{fill:#3c1874}.footer a:hover svg{fill:#932432}.homepage h1{font-size:50px;font-size:clamp(24px,4vw,50px);margin-bottom:64px;text-align:left;text-align:center;-webkit-transform:rotate(-10deg);transform:rotate(-10deg)}.homepage h1,.homepage h2,.homepage li,.homepage p{font-family:Just Another Hand,cursive;font-family:Lora,serif}.homepage h2,.homepage li,.homepage p{text-wrap-style:center;color:#3c1874;font-size:30px;font-size:clamp(16px,2.5vw,30px);font-weight:600}.homepage h2.hello,.homepage li.hello,.homepage p.hello{font-size:50px;text-align:left;-webkit-transform:rotate(-10deg);transform:rotate(-10deg);width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}.homepage h2 .highlight,.homepage li .highlight,.homepage p .highlight{color:#de354c;font-family:inherit}.homepage h2{font-size:36px;font-size:clamp(20px,2.25vw,36px);margin-bottom:0;margin-top:16px}.homepage ul{text-align:center}.homepage li{font-size:24px;font-size:clamp(14px,1.75vw,24px)}.homepage input:not([type=submit]){border-radius:8px;margin:auto;padding:8px;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}@-webkit-keyframes wave{0%{margin-right:50px;-webkit-transform:rotate(-25deg);transform:rotate(-25deg)}14%{-webkit-transform:rotate(65deg);transform:rotate(65deg)}28%{-webkit-transform:rotate(-25deg);transform:rotate(-25deg)}42%{-webkit-transform:rotate(65deg);transform:rotate(65deg)}56%{-webkit-transform:rotate(-25deg);transform:rotate(-25deg)}70%{-webkit-transform:rotate(65deg);transform:rotate(65deg)}84%{margin-right:50px;-webkit-transform:rotate(-25deg);transform:rotate(-25deg)}to{margin-right:5px;-webkit-transform:rotate(0deg);transform:rotate(0deg)}}@keyframes wave{0%{margin-right:50px;-webkit-transform:rotate(-25deg);transform:rotate(-25deg)}14%{-webkit-transform:rotate(65deg);transform:rotate(65deg)}28%{-webkit-transform:rotate(-25deg);transform:rotate(-25deg)}42%{-webkit-transform:rotate(65deg);transform:rotate(65deg)}56%{-webkit-transform:rotate(-25deg);transform:rotate(-25deg)}70%{-webkit-transform:rotate(65deg);transform:rotate(65deg)}84%{margin-right:50px;-webkit-transform:rotate(-25deg);transform:rotate(-25deg)}to{margin-right:5px;-webkit-transform:rotate(0deg);transform:rotate(0deg)}}.homepage .wave{-webkit-animation:wave 3.75s ease-in-out;animation:wave 3.75s ease-in-out;display:inline-block;margin-right:5px;-webkit-transform-origin:right bottom;transform-origin:right bottom}
/*# sourceMappingURL=main.ff4aa8ff.css.map*/